Dear Lord, why?

April 5, 2010

The news in our community that three young people died and one young woman is at Harborview from a terrible weekend car crash in Ballard is devastating.

Our heart goes out to the families who weep in pain and who need family, friends and community support now more than ever in their lives.

Kellen Jones, Spenser Millard and Mike Turner died Sunday. An unnamed teenage girl remains in serious condition.

As the father of four young children, I can hardly contain my grief and terrible discomfort at this tragedy. My heart goes out to the families and to our community during this difficult time.

To lose a child raises one of the great moral questions in all of life: Dear Lord, why?
